Rick Scott Takes Aim at Joe Biden as Reelection Campaign Starts

With President Joe Biden officially kicking of his reelection bid last week, U.S. Sen. Rick Scott, R-Fla., who is up for a second term next year, took aim at the president.

“Joe Biden’s presidency has been a disaster. Inflation is out of control, the border is in chaos, and America is weaker on the world stage after Biden’s botched Afghanistan withdrawal. Even after all these failures, Joe Biden is asking Americans to let him ‘finish the job.’ We’ve all seen the job Joe Biden has done as president – we can’t afford to let Joe Biden finish it,” Scott’s team announced.

Scott launched a new video targeting Biden.

“Floridians are struggling to keep up with rising prices while Joe Biden and Democrats waste away their tax dollars. They’ve seen a humanitarian and national security crisis overtake the Southern Border. They have watched Joe Biden embarrass us on the world stage and leave thousands of Americans stranded in Afghanistan. Florida – and America – literally can’t afford to let Joe Biden finish the disastrous job he’s doing as president. The nation would be much better off if Biden retired early,” Scott said.
